Belatarr Brothers Win the Championship Double!

Yesterday’s Three Counties Championship proved to be a fantastic and truly memorable day for the Belatarr clan. On what proved to be a very hot, sunny day, and from an impressive entry for breed specialist judge Chris Guest, Belatarr Hercules won 1st Limit Dog and the Best Dog CC along with his first ever Championship Show Best of Breed whilst his brother Belatarr Charlie Parker ShCM scored 1st Open Dog and was awarded the Reserve Dog CC (his third) – an incredible double win that has only rarely been achieved in our breed.

The critiques for the boys were as follows:

Belatarr Hercules, at 3 years of age he is just coming into his own for me. Clean outline, balanced & comfortable over his ground. Well up to size, but he carries it so well & is without lumber. Strong bone, but no coarseness. Good depth to his chest, neat & tidy at elbow, firm topline & correct belly line to strong quarters which he moved off with ease. Has a beautifully proportioned head, kind yet dignified expression which gave him the CC over his brother. Put down in the best possible order, as was his brother, excellent wiry jacket, to be critical could have had more depth to his coat.

Belatarr Charlie Parker, so similar to his sibling that took the CC, but isn’t as deep in chest & is shorter over the loin. Hands moved easily over this boy, well laid shoulders, firm topline, correct belly line & good quarters. Super head & expression. Best of coats, his owner is to be commended for putting two dogs into the ring in the best of condition in both coat & musculature. RCC.”

Chris Guest

Not to be left out the youngsters did well too, with Belatarr North by Northwest 1st Junior Dog, his brother Belatarr Vertigo 2nd Junior Dog and their sister Belatarr Thirtynine Steps taking 1st Junior Bitch.

Huge congratulations go to Jenny & David on the double win for their beautiful boys who were presented in typically immaculate condition and were thrilling to watch in the ring. Herc only moved up into Limit a few months ago, and has already won three Championship Show Best Dog awards this year (two in the last week alone!) together with his all important first CC. We couldn’t be more proud of the boys and more delighted for Jenny & David – what a team they have all become together!

Charlie’s Triple Triumphs

A fabulous end to 2015 and an equally great start to 2016 for Belatarr Charlie Parker, with 3 big achievements in the space of less than 10 days.

Starting at the Luton Canine Association show, on 30th Dec, Charlie won 1st Open and Best Of Breed (with his younger brother Hercules Reserve BOB) under judge Martin Stone – a nice win in it’s own right, and Charlie’s 49th 1st place too, but crucially the point gained from this particular win meant that Charlie also qualified for his Kennel Club Show Certificate of Merit, an award than only a small handful of HWV’s have ever managed to achieve.

This also means that ALL FOUR of the show dogs from our first litter have now qualified for their ShCM. Belatarr already held the record for the most HWV’s (i.e. 3) from one litter to have been awarded the ShCM, but with Charlie joining his brothers Belatarr Django Reinhardt ShCM, Belatarr Dizzy Gillespie ShCM and sister Belatarr Mahalia Jackson ShCM, this is a new record for the breed which is unlikely to be beaten anytime in the near future.

Then, just 4 days later at the Dukeries Gundog Show, judge Irene Glen awarded Charlie his 50th 1st place and Best of Breed (with Herc once again taking Reserve BOB), but this proved to be only the start for him as Jenny, David & Charlie together braved the cold and wet conditions to take on the 27 other Gundog Best of Breeds presided over by judge Isobel Key…and were awarded a fabulous BEST IN SHOW!

Charlie & Jenny with their BIS winnings.

Charlie & Jenny with their Dukeries BIS winnings.

The boys super critiques were:

“Belatarr Hercules, nicely put together dog with a lovely head & expression with correct height to length ratio. Lovely substance & depth with a good lay of shoulder. Well boned, correct coat, level topline with good width of thigh. Moved well. RBOB.”

“Belatarr Charlie Parker, a quality dog from any angle with excellent conformation throughout. Correct height to length ratio with a balanced masculine head. Best of neck & shoulders. Lovely depth & substance with plenty of heartroom & a good spring of rib. Firm topline which he keeps on the move, strong well developed quarters. Moved with lovely reach & drive. Such a sound positive mover. BOB & delighted to see him go BIS.”

Irene Glen

Not ones to rest on their laurels, Charlie & brother Herc were out in action again on 8th Jan at the first Championship show of the year, under judge Shaun Layton at Boston, where Hercules was awarded 1st Post Graduate Dog and Reserve Best Dog with big brother Charlie taking 1st Open Dog, Best Dog and Reserve Best of Breed.

All in all a magnificent set of results and testament, once again, to all of Jenny & David’s work and dedication to their lovely boys.
